Total Pressure Vs Gauge Pressure. the difference between the two measurements is relatively easily clarified: for example, if your tire gauge reads 34 psi (pounds per square inch), then the absolute pressure is 34 psi plus 14.7 psi (\ ( {p}_. However, this pressure changes with the weather and the height above sea level. In a gauge pressure measurement, it is always the difference from the current ambient pressure that is measured. The absolute pressure is the actual pressure at the point of interest. Unlike gauge pressure, absolute pressure accounts for atmospheric pressure, which in effect adds to the pressure in any fluid not enclosed in a rigid container.
